Что Такое Токены В Телеграмме Простыми Словами

В этой статье вы узнаете, что представляют собой токены в Телеграмме и почему они стали важным инструментом современного цифрового взаимодействия. Представьте, что вы хотите создать своего бота или подключить сервис к мессенджеру – без понимания сути токенов это будет похоже на попытку открыть замок без ключа. Мы подробно разберем не только техническую сторону вопроса, но и практическое применение, чтобы каждый читатель мог уверенно использовать токены для своих задач.

Что такое токены в Телеграмме: базовое понимание

Токены в Телеграмме представляют собой уникальные комбинации символов, которые служат своеобразным пропуском для взаимодействия с API мессенджера. Давайте представим ситуацию из реальной жизни: когда вы получаете абонемент в фитнес-клуб, он дает вам право доступа к определенным услугам. Подобным образом токен предоставляет вашему приложению или боту возможность общаться с серверами Телеграмма, отправлять сообщения пользователям и получать информацию от них. Эти цифровые ключи генерируются системой при создании нового бота через специального бота BotFather, который является основным инструментом управления всеми ботами в экосистеме Телеграмма.

Каждый токен состоит из трех частей: первая часть указывает на тип объекта (обычно “bot”), вторая представляет собой уникальный идентификатор, а третья содержит секретный ключ. Именно эта комбинация позволяет системе однозначно определять, какой именно бот пытается получить доступ к API. Важно понимать, что токены работают как пароль: если кто-то получит доступ к вашему токену, он сможет полностью контролировать вашего бота. Поэтому безопасность хранения токенов становится критически важной задачей для любого разработчика.

Существует несколько типов токенов в экосистеме Телеграмма. Прежде всего, это бот-токены, которые мы уже упомянули. Они используются для создания и управления автоматизированными аккаунтами, способными взаимодействовать с пользователями. Кроме того, существуют токены для работы с платежными системами, позволяющие организовать прием платежей внутри ботов. Отдельную категорию составляют токены для работы с мини-приложениями, которые появились относительно недавно и открывают новые возможности для разработчиков.

Важно отметить, что токены в Телеграмме имеют определенный срок действия и могут быть отозваны владельцем в любой момент. Это особенно актуально при смене команды разработчиков или при компрометации безопасности. При этом процесс получения нового токена достаточно прост – его можно сгенерировать заново через BotFather, но старый токен сразу становится недействительным. Такой механизм обеспечивает дополнительный уровень защиты от несанкционированного доступа.

Как создаются и активируются токены

Процесс создания токенов начинается с обращения к BotFather – специальному боту, который управляет всеми другими ботами в Телеграмме. Для начала нужно найти BotFather в поиске мессенджера и начать с ним диалог. Первым шагом станет команда /newbot, после которой система предложит придумать имя для вашего бота. Здесь важно помнить, что имя должно заканчиваться на слово “bot” и быть уникальным в рамках всей системы. После успешного выбора имени BotFather немедленно генерирует новый токен и отправляет его вам в виде текстового сообщения.

Полученный токен требует особого внимания при хранении. Профессиональные разработчики рекомендуют использовать следующие методы защиты: во-первых, никогда не публиковать токен в открытых репозиториях кода; во-вторых, использовать переменные окружения для хранения токена в коде; в-третьих, ограничить доступ к файлам конфигурации, где хранится токен. При работе в команде стоит рассмотреть использование специальных сервисов для управления секретами, таких как AWS Secrets Manager или HashiCorp Vault.

  • Создание бота через BotFather
  • Генерация уникального токена
  • Настройка прав доступа
  • Интеграция с API
  • Тестирование функционала

Активация токена происходит автоматически при первом обращении к API Телеграмма. Однако перед этим необходимо правильно настроить серверную часть вашего приложения. Современные фреймворки, такие как Python-Telegram-Bot или Telegraf для Node.js, значительно упрощают этот процесс. Они предоставляют готовые механизмы для работы с токенами и обработки входящих запросов от API. При этом важно протестировать работу бота на разных этапах: начиная от простого эхо-ответа и заканчивая сложными сценариями взаимодействия.

Основные функции и возможности токенов в Телеграмме

Токены в Телеграмме открывают широкий спектр возможностей для взаимодействия с API мессенджера, предоставляя доступ к различным функциям платформы. Одним из ключевых применений становится работа с сообщениями: отправка текстовых сообщений, медиафайлов, документов и других типов контента пользователям. Через API можно не только отправлять сообщения, но и получать их от пользователей, анализировать содержимое и формировать ответы. Например, многие компании используют эту возможность для создания систем поддержки клиентов, где боты первично обрабатывают запросы, а затем перенаправляют сложные случаи операторам.

Управление чатами становится еще одной важной областью применения токенов. Владельцы ботов могут создавать группы, добавлять участников, устанавливать права доступа и модерировать контент. Особенно это актуально для образовательных платформ, которые организуют учебные группы, или для компаний, использующих Телеграмм как корпоративный мессенджер. Через API можно программно управлять подписчиками, создавать рассылки и даже организовывать голосования среди участников чата.

Функция Пример использования Особенности реализации
Отправка сообщений Автоматические уведомления Поддержка markdown
Работа с файлами Документооборот Ограничение размера
Управление группами Модерация Права доступа

Интеграция с внешними сервисами представляет собой еще одно важное направление использования токенов. Через API можно подключать различные платежные системы, CRM-системы, аналитические платформы и другие инструменты бизнеса. Например, многие интернет-магазины используют ботов Телеграмма для приема заказов и обработки платежей, а туристические компании автоматизируют процесс бронирования через ботов. При этом токены обеспечивают безопасное взаимодействие между разными системами, гарантируя защиту данных и контроль доступа.

Экспертное мнение: взгляд профессионала на использование токенов

Александр Петров, ведущий разработчик Telegram-решений с более чем 8-летним опытом создания масштабных ботов и интеграционных решений, делится своим видением эффективного использования токенов: “За годы работы я наблюдал множество подходов к управлению токенами, и могу с уверенностью сказать, что успех проекта часто зависит именно от того, насколько грамотно организовано взаимодействие с этими ключами доступа”. По словам эксперта, наиболее распространенная ошибка начинающих разработчиков – хранение токенов прямо в исходном коде приложения. “Я всегда рекомендую использовать многоуровневую систему защиты: переменные окружения на уровне приложения, шифрование данных и регулярную ротацию токенов”, – подчеркивает Александр.

Специалист отмечает интересную тенденцию последних лет: все больше компаний начинают использовать токены не только для управления ботами, но и для организации внутренней коммуникации. “Например, один из моих клиентов – крупная производственная компания – создал целую экосистему внутренних сервисов на базе Telegram API. Через токены они организовали систему уведомлений о производственных показателях, автоматизировали процессы согласования документов и даже внедрили систему контроля качества продукции”.

Распространенные вопросы о токенах в Телеграмме

  • Что делать, если токен скомпрометирован? Немедленно отозвать текущий токен через BotFather командой /revoke и сгенерировать новый. При этом важно проинформировать всех пользователей о возможных последствиях и временно ограничить доступ к боту.
  • Как проверить работоспособность токена? Самый простой способ – использовать метод getMe API Telegram. Этот запрос вернет информацию о боте, если токен действителен. Также можно протестировать отправку тестового сообщения самому себе.
  • Можно ли использовать один токен для нескольких проектов? Категорически не рекомендуется. Каждый проект должен иметь свой уникальный токен для обеспечения безопасности и возможности независимого управления доступом.
  • Как часто нужно менять токены? Оптимальная практика – менять токены каждые 3-6 месяцев, если это возможно. При смене команды разработчиков или при подозрении на компрометацию следует менять токен немедленно.
  • Что делать, если BotFather не отвечает? Обычно это временное явление, связанное с перегрузкой системы. Попробуйте повторить запрос через некоторое время. Если проблема сохраняется, проверьте статус работы Telegram API на официальном сайте.

Заключение и практические рекомендации

Подводя итоги, можно с уверенностью сказать, что токены в Телеграмме представляют собой мощный инструмент для автоматизации взаимодействия с пользователями и интеграции различных сервисов. Они открывают широкие возможности для бизнеса, образования и личного использования, позволяя создавать сложные системы взаимодействия на базе одного из самых популярных мессенджеров. Однако важно помнить о необходимости соблюдения мер безопасности и грамотного управления доступом.

Для успешного использования токенов рекомендуется следовать нескольким ключевым принципам: регулярно проверять работоспособность системы, своевременно обновлять токены, использовать современные методы защиты данных и документировать все изменения в системе доступа. Если вы только начинаете работу с Telegram API, начните с простых проектов, постепенно осваивая более сложные сценарии использования токенов. Не забывайте о том, что качественная документация и регулярное тестирование – залог успешной работы с API.

Материалы, размещённые в разделе «Блог» на сайте SSL-TEAM (https://ssl-team.com/), предназначены только для общего ознакомления и не являются побуждением к каким-либо действиям. Автор ИИ не преследует целей оскорбления, клеветы или причинения вреда репутации физических и юридических лиц. Сведения собраны из открытых источников, включая официальные порталы государственных органов и публичные заявления профильных организаций. Читатель принимает решения на основании изложенной информации самостоятельно и на собственный риск. Автор и редакция не несут ответственности за возможные последствия, возникшие при использовании предоставленных данных. Для получения юридически значимых разъяснений рекомендуется обращаться к квалифицированным специалистам. Любое совпадение с реальными событиями, именами или наименованиями компаний случайно. Мнение автора может не совпадать с официальной позицией государственных структур или коммерческих организаций. Текст соответствует законодательству Российской Федерации, включая Гражданский кодекс (ст. 152, 152.4, 152.5), Уголовный кодекс (ст. 128.1) и Федеральный закон «О средствах массовой информации». Актуальность информации подтверждена на дату публикации. Адреса и контактные данные, упомянутые в тексте, приведены исключительно в справочных целях и могут быть изменены правообладателями. Автор оставляет за собой право исправлять выявленные неточности. *Facebook и Instagram являются продуктами компании Meta Platforms Inc., признанной экстремистской организацией и запрещённой на территории Российской Федерации.